Using Timed-Release Cryptography To Mitigate Preservation Risk Of Embargo Periods, Rabia Haq Oct 2008

Using Timed-Release Cryptography To Mitigate Preservation Risk Of Embargo Periods, Rabia Haq

Computer Science Theses & Dissertations

This research defines Time-Locked Embargo, a framework designed to mitigate the Preservation Risk Interval: the preservation risk associated with embargoed scholarly material. Due to temporary access restrictions, embargoed data cannot be distributed freely and thus preserved via data refreshing during the embargo time interval. A solution to mitigate the risk of data loss has been developed by suggesting a data dissemination framework that allows data refreshing of encrypted instances of embargoed content in an open, unrestricted scholarly community. Modeling And Stability Analysis Of Nonlinear Sampled-Data Systems With Embedded Recovery Algorithms, Heber Herencia-Zapana Oct 2008

Modeling And Stability Analysis Of Nonlinear Sampled-Data Systems With Embedded Recovery Algorithms, Heber Herencia-Zapana

Electrical & Computer Engineering Theses & Dissertations

Computer control systems for safety critical systems are designed to be fault tolerant and reliable, however, soft errors triggered by harsh environments can affect the performance of these control systems. The soft errors of interest which occur randomly, are nondestructive and introduce a failure that lasts a random duration. To minimize the effect of these errors, safety critical systems with error recovery mechanisms are being investigated. The main goals of this dissertation are to develop modeling and analysis tools for sampled-data control systems that are implemented with such error recovery mechanisms. Integrating Preservation Functions Into The Web Server, Joan A. Smith Jul 2008

Integrating Preservation Functions Into The Web Server, Joan A. Smith

Computer Science Theses & Dissertations

Digital preservation of theWorldWideWeb poses unique challenges, different fromthe preservation issues facing professional Digital Libraries. The complete list of a website’s resources cannot be cited with confidence, and the descriptive metadata available for the resources is so minimal that it is sometimes insufficient for a browser to recognize. In short, the Web suffers from a counting problem and a representation problem. Refreshing the bits, migrating from an obsolete file format to a newer format, and other classic digital preservation problems also affect the Web. Using Agile Software Development Practices In A Research Oriented Distributed Simulation, Douglas James Mielke Jul 2008

Using Agile Software Development Practices In A Research Oriented Distributed Simulation, Douglas James Mielke

Computational Modeling & Simulation Engineering Theses & Dissertations

Although sometimes controversial, agile methodologies have proven to be a viable choice for some software development projects. Projects suited to agile methodologies are those that involve new technology, have requirements that change rapidly, and are controlled by small, talented teams. Much literature about agile software development leans towards business products and non-government entities. Only a handful of literature resources mention agile software development being used in government contracts and even fewer resources mention research projects. Evaluation Of The Applicability Of Jc3iedm Based Information Exchange Standardization Efforts To Link-16 Based Systems, Anthony Devivi Apr 2008

Evaluation Of The Applicability Of Jc3iedm Based Information Exchange Standardization Efforts To Link-16 Based Systems, Anthony Devivi

Computational Modeling & Simulation Engineering Theses & Dissertations

Command and Control (C2) systems are critical components in decision-making systems in both the military and civilian domains. These systems act as the data evaluation and dissemination tools for larger Command, Control, Computer, Communication, Intelligence, Surveillance, and Recognizance (C4ISR) systems. Typical C2 systems accept a wide variety of inputs from many sources such as radars, weapons systems, simulators, operators, and other C2 systems. The C2 system processes the input data and presents to the user information with which decisions are made. The C2 system also determines what information should be translated and disseminated to other C2 platforms.
